Class Objectives /Class Outline |
Based on discussions with the supervisor, students will set a research topic, and work toward its solution using a various methodologies including mathematical approaches. Research will proceed through activities such as reading and discussing relevant textbooks and research papers, conducting experiments and discussions, and giving regular progress reports. The outcomes will be compiled into a thesis, and students will present their work at a final thesis presentation session. Through this process, students will develop a full set of research skills, from problem setting and investigation to discussion, presentation, and scientific writing. |
| Class Schedule |
Research supervision will be provided as needed. We will hold regular textbook/paper reading groups and laboratory seminars, where students will train scientific thinking through discussions and presentations and build skills in conducting and presenting research in the mathematical sciences.
The seminar presentation by the students at each lesson is evaluated, from the viewpoints of preparation, presentation, contents and performance, to reflect them all in the final credit. |

Suggestions on Preparation and Review |
Please prepare in advance for your sections in reading groups and related activities. Everything you have studied will be valuable for your research, discussions, presentations, and Q&A. There is no single “correct” answer in these activities; what matters is how you set the problem and develop your own perspective. So please express your ideas without hesitation. |
